The Effect of Problem Based Learning Assisted by Genially Interactive Media on Students’ Critical Thinking and Mathematical Communication Skills

This study employed a quantitative approach using a pre-experimental one-group pretest–posttest design to examine the effect of the Problem-Based Learning (PBL) model assisted by Genially interactive media on students’ critical thinking and mathematical communication skills. The participants were 19 seventh-grade students of SMP Muhammadiyah 3 Surabaya in the 2024/2025 academic year. Data was collected through tests, observations, and questionnaires, and analyzed using a paired sample t-test and N-gain analysis. The results revealed a significant improvement in students’ abilities after the implementation of PBL assisted by Genially, with t(18) = 20.042, p < .001. The average N-gain score was 0.541, categorized as moderate. Student activity reached 99.75% (very good category), and student responses indicated a very positive perception (93%). These findings indicate that the integration of PBL and Genially interactive media effectively enhances students’ critical thinking and mathematical communication skills.
